A certificate programme in interviewing for construction firms is essential to bridge the skills gap in hiring processes, ensuring firms select the best talent in a competitive market. With the UK construction industry facing a shortage of skilled workers, effective interviewing techniques are critical to identifying candidates who align with project demands and company culture. This programme equips hiring managers with advanced strategies to assess technical expertise, soft skills, and cultural fit, reducing turnover and improving workforce quality.
Here’s why this course is in demand:
| statistic | value |
|---|---|
| construction job growth (2023-2033) | 6.5% (source: uk construction skills network) |
| average cost of a bad hire | £15,000 (source: recruitment & employment confederation) |
| skilled worker shortage | 43% of firms report difficulty hiring (source: federation of master builders) |
By mastering interviewing techniques, construction firms can reduce hiring costs, improve retention, and secure top talent, ensuring long-term success in a growing industry.
